Stiv Hey Makes Emphatic FORM Music Debut with Flash EP

Having kick-started 2021 in emphatic fashion with POPOF’s huge four-track Skylighter EP just a few weeks ago, France’s most revered techno imprint, FORM Music, now unveils its second huge release of the year with the announcement of Stiv Hey’s hard-hitting Flash EP.

Known for his unique blend of mind-bending techno and dark, driving soundscapes, Stiv Hey’s FORM Music debut follows a plethora of releases on some of the biggest labels in techno over the past few years, including Octopus Recordings, Sci+Tec, Tronic, Set About, Prospect Records, Respekt Recordings and Unrilis.

Inaugurating the three-part package with the juggernaut title track Flash, the hotly-tipped Milanese talent combines deep chugging basslines, industrial synths and trippy vocal hooks to devastating effect, as he takes the listener on an intense peak-time journey through the striking six-minute opener.

Up next, Stiv offers an impressive follow up to the relentless opener with Outlaws. Exploring an altogether different timbre to Flash, acidic sub-bass and tension-laden synths provide the perfect backbone to the middle order as the Italian techno titan delivers another exquisite, multi-textured cut, perfect for those early-hours warehouse moments.

Last but by no means least, and completing the release with the imposing final track Resonance, Stiv Hey continues to further demonstrate his incredibly diverse production credentials, as throbbing bass and frenetic percussion combine in perfect accord to wrap a truly impressive label debut and another remarkable EP on POPOF’s FORM Music.

Regularly lauded by artists such as Richie Hawtin, Dubfire, Sven Vath and Marco Carola, Stiv Hey’s productions are characterized by an accurate mix of fixed basslines, refined dark groove and hypnotizing sounds. With critically acclaimed releases on some of the biggest and best techno labels over the course of his ten-year career, Stiv Hey’s raw passion and talent also extends to his stunning live performances, where he can be found gracing the DJ booths of countless internationally renowned venues including Fire London, TakeOff Milano, Ker Barcelona, Brancaleone Rome, Bass:ment Stockholm and Pacha Mumbai to name a few.

Stiv Hey – Flash EP is out now via FORM Music.
